TYPOGRAPHY Poster Design AP 2-D Design Breadth Project: Illustrator For this assignment, you will be using TEXT as a design element instead of representative language: they will no longer be letters and words that are meant to be read. You will also use shape and color to help aid in the cohesiveness and strength of your composition. Focus: Capture a sense of asymmetry, color, and pattern in a poster by repeating certain fonts, colors, and shapes, to collectively work together in a composition. Inspiration/Planning: 1. Composition: Decide on the composition of this piece by selecting an artist as a point of inspiration. Describe in your journal what about their work will inspire the project you do, include images. 2. Color Scheme: Pre-plan what color scheme you will use: monochromatic, complement, split complement, analogous, primary, secondary, CMYK, neutral, etc. 3. Pattern: How are you going to create a sense of pattern? (shapes, letters, etc…) 4. FONT: Which font will you use? How will you alter the fonts? (paragraph palette) Download several options and install them into the computer font book. Artistic Integrity: You must create this entire poster by hand. (Except for fonts – you may download these ) Examples: Paul Renner
